> this is the output of lsmod.......... no tveeprom. wondering.......
> why in the world is it not there, if i installed the ivtv package?
It's part of the kernel. Try to run 'modprobe tveeprom', then 'lsmod'.
If you still not see it, then that module doesn't seem to be part of
your kernel. It you compiled the kernel yourself, then make sure you
enable the BT848 Video For Linux driver, that should also build the
tveeprom driver.
